iOS 18.3 release date

Apple released the first beta version of iOS 18.3 to developers on December 16. Looking at the past few years, the final version is expected to be released at the end of January. Here are some examples:

  • iOS 17.3 was released on January 22, 2024
  • iOS 16.3 was released on January 23, 2023
  • iOS 15.3 arrived on January 26, 2022

Therefore, it is expected that iOS 18.3 will be available to all users between January 20 and 29, 2025.

What's new in iOS 18.3?

Support for robot vacuum cleaners in the Home app

One of the most important innovations in iOS 18.3 affects smart home devices, or more precisely, robot vacuum cleaners. In the future, these can be integrated directly into the Home app and controlled via Siri or automation. This means you can integrate your vacuum cleaner into your daily routine or start it with a simple voice command. The supported functions include:

  • Control of power and cleaning modes
  • Checking the charging status and cleaning progress
  • Integration into scenes and automations

Apple has stated that this expansion lays the foundation for more comprehensive HomeKit support. It will be interesting to see which manufacturers make their devices compatible in the future.

Bug fixes

In addition to the new features, Apple has fixed some known issues:

  • Fixed a bug that prevented personalized Genmojis from being created without first selecting another person.
  • Third-party apps that use the Writing Tools API can now fully utilize it, even if no UIView is used.

Small changes and improvements

In addition to the major innovations, there are also some smaller changes that make everyday life more pleasant:

  • The icon of the Image Playground app has been minimally revised.
  • Signing in to the Feedback app is now easier: Face ID and Touch ID are supported.
  • The camera control menu icon in Accessibility settings now supports dark mode.
